Estonia Retail Sales Continue To Fall

Retail sales in Estonia witnessed a decline at the beginning of the year, according to data from Statistics Estonia out on Monday. The retail sales experienced a faster downturn in January of 6.7% annually compared to the drop of 5.4% in December. The decline has been in effect since September 2022.

Stores vending manufactured goods recorded the most significant decrease in their turnover—approximately 27%, in stores conducting business online or via mail orders. Businesses offering hardware, building supplies, appliances, and household items reported a slump of 20.0% in turnover. Similarly, outlets selling textiles, clothing, and footwear noticed a drop of 9.0% in their sales.

On considering the monthly perspective, retail turnover sagged by a seasonally and working day adjusted 3.0% in January.
